Introduction to Retrosuburbia (2 days)

Explores the material in David Holmgren’s book ‘RetroSuburbia’ – making households and neighbourhoods resilient, sustainable and fulfilling places to live

2-day workshop running over the following dates in 2021: Sundays 9 & 23 May

Course Overview & Topics

This Retrosuburbia Workshop explores the material in David Holmgren’s book ‘RetroSuburbia’ on making individual households and neighbourhoods resilient, sustainable and fulfilling places to live – especially for those living in Australian suburbs.

In doing this 2 day workshop, you will:

  • explore the potential for the suburbs to be transformed into productive, low ecological footprint, resilient and fulfilling places to live, without the need for large-scale top-down investment
  • get inspiration and practical retrofitting ideas for your home and household in the three key fields: built, biological and behavioural
  • connect with likeminded people and share experiences and ideas

No knowledge is assumed – this workshop is suitable for anyone, whether you have read the book thoroughly or have never heard of it until now.

Trainer profile

Beck Lowe worked closely with David Holmgren on RetroSuburbia as chief editor, researcher and project manager. Since publication, she has also taken on the role of education coordinator and has run workshops and developed resources to help households make positive changes. She is an enthusiastic and experienced permaculture educator and has been involved in permaculture training at all levels for more than 15 years. She has practical permaculture experience in private and community spaces in inner-city, urban and rural areas.
